HELLO ALL, MERRY CHRISTMAS , JUST SHOW THE GATEWAY WATER PROOF TREATMENT BY AUDI RELATED TO THE RECENT Q5 RECALL.

SOME INFORMATION ONLINE SHOWS THAT ALL Q5 SUVS FROM MID NOV WILL NOT BE RECALLED BECAUSE THEIR GATEWAY HAVE BEEN TREATED SINCE NOV 12TH.
.A NEW Q5 OWNER IN CHINA TOOK HIS CAR LAST WEEK (PRODUCT DATE EC 6TH ) AND [size=13px]UNVEILED[/size] ITS GATEWAY AND PRESENT THIS PHOTO.
YES, YES, IT IS A TRANSPARENT PLASTIC BAG WRAPPING AROUND THE GATEWAY. LOOKS NOT FINE AND PROFESSIONAL ENOUGH.

Funny. I remounted mine months ago. 21 SQ5. I mounted it onto the metal plate above the module so it was off the floor. I also put it into a quart sized ziploc bag to keep it dry. Water from above or below will not wet it. It's not necessary to waterproof the harness going into the module. Water doesn't move sideways.
